The car doesn't have FACTORY Power Seat;
The slot "PS" on the cowl tag is empty (it should have "4" below PS)

![1000](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/1000.gif) ![100](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/100.gif) ![100](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/100.gif) ![100](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/100.gif) ![100](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/100.gif) ![25](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/25.gif) ![25](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/25.gif) ![25](http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/images/decorations/multiple/25.gif) Location: New Castle PA | That car is much nicer than any of mine, so I'm not trying to be critical. I'd think, though, that for a high-end restoration, the valve covers would have been put on properly. The one with the built-in coil bracket goes on the passenger side, not the driver's side. |
